summ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--app-emulation/fuse/ChangeLog10
-rw-r--r--app-emulation/fuse/fuse-0.10.0.2.ebuild87
-rw-r--r--app-emulation/fuse/fuse-0.9.0.ebuild87
-rw-r--r--app-emulation/libspectrum/Manifest3
4 files changed, 97 insertions, 90 deletions
diff --git a/app-emulation/fuse/ChangeLog b/app-emulation/fuse/ChangeLog
index 1779528c3535..cc2c24d047b9 100644
--- a/app-emulation/fuse/ChangeLog
+++ b/app-emulation/fuse/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for app-emulation/fuse
-# Copyright 2000-2008 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-emulation/fuse/ChangeLog,v 1.23 2008/07/28 18:42:53 cardoe Exp $
+# Copyright 2000-2009 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/app-emulation/fuse/ChangeLog,v 1.24 2009/01/25 02:36:53 darkside Exp $
+
+*fuse-0.10.0.2 (25 Jan 2009)
+
+ 25 Jan 2009; Jeremy Olexa <darkside@gentoo.org> -fuse-0.9.0.ebuild,
+ +fuse-0.10.0.2.ebuild:
+ Version bump by José Manuel Ferrer Ortiz, remove old
28 Jul 2008; Doug Goldstein <cardoe@gentoo.org> metadata.xml:
add GLEP 56 USE flag desc from use.local.desc
diff --git a/app-emulation/fuse/fuse-0.10.0.2.ebuild b/app-emulation/fuse/fuse-0.10.0.2.ebuild
new file mode 100644
index 000000000000..61d47a82e7d1
--- /dev/null
+++ b/app-emulation/fuse/fuse-0.10.0.2.ebuild
@@ -0,0 +1,87 @@
+# Copyright 1999-2009 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/app-emulation/fuse/fuse-0.10.0.2.ebuild,v 1.1 2009/01/25 02:36:53 darkside Exp $
+
+DESCRIPTION="Free Unix Spectrum Emulator by Philip Kendall"
+HOMEPAGE="http://fuse-emulator.sourceforge.net"
+SRC_URI="mirror://sourceforge/fuse-emulator/${P}.tar.gz"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c ~x86"
+IUSE="alsa ao fbcon gpm gtk joystick libdsk libsamplerate memlimit png sdl svga X xml"
+
+# This build is heavily use dependent. Fuse user interface use flags are, in
+# order of precedence: gtk, sdl, X, svga and fbcon. X version of fuse will
+# be built if no valid user interface flag is chosen. libdsk flag must be
+# specified in order to take advantage of +3 emulation.
+RDEPEND="|| (
+ gtk? ( >=x11-libs/gtk+-2
+ alsa? ( media-libs/alsa-lib )
+ ao? ( !alsa? ( media-libs/libao ) )
+ joystick? ( media-libs/libjsw ) )
+ sdl? ( >=media-libs/libsdl-1.2.4 )
+ X? ( x11-libs/libX11
+ x11-libs/libXext
+ alsa? ( media-libs/alsa-lib )
+ ao? ( !alsa? ( media-libs/libao ) )
+ joystick? ( media-libs/libjsw ) )
+ svga? ( media-libs/svgalib
+ alsa? ( media-libs/alsa-lib )
+ ao? ( !alsa? ( media-libs/libao ) ) )
+ fbcon? ( virtual/linux-sources
+ gpm? ( sys-libs/gpm )
+ alsa? ( media-libs/alsa-lib )
+ ao? ( !alsa? ( media-libs/libao ) )
+ joystick? ( media-libs/libjsw ) )
+ ( x11-libs/libX11
+ x11-libs/libXext
+ alsa? ( media-libs/alsa-lib )
+ ao? ( !alsa? ( media-libs/libao ) )
+ joystick? ( media-libs/libjsw ) )
+ )
+ >=app-emulation/libspectrum-0.5
+ libdsk? ( >=app-emulation/libdsk-1.1.5
+ app-emulation/lib765 )
+ png? ( media-libs/libpng )
+ libsamplerate? ( >=media-libs/libsamplerate-0.1.0 )
+ xml? ( dev-libs/libxml2 )"
+DEPEND="${RDEPEND}
+ dev-lang/perl
+ dev-util/pkgconfig"
+
+src_compile() {
+ local guiflag
+ if use gtk; then
+ guiflag=""
+ elif use sdl; then
+ guiflag="--with-sdl"
+ elif use X; then
+ guiflag="--without-gtk"
+ elif use svga; then
+ guiflag="--with-svgalib"
+ elif use fbcon; then
+ guiflag="--with-fb"
+ else
+ guiflag="--without-gtk"
+ fi
+ econf --without-glib --without-win32 \
+ ${guiflag} \
+ $(use_with gpm gpm) \
+ $(use_with libdsk plus3-disk) \
+ $(use_with alsa alsa) \
+ $(use_with ao libao) \
+ $(use_with libsamplerate libsamplerate) \
+ $(use_with joystick joystick) \
+ $(use_enable joystick ui-joystick) \
+ $(use_with xml libxml2) \
+ $(use_enable memlimit smallmem) \
+ || die "econf failed!"
+ emake || die "emake failed!"
+}
+
+src_install() {
+ emake install DESTDIR="${D}" || die
+ dodoc AUTHORS ChangeLog README THANKS
+ doman man/fuse.1
+}
diff --git a/app-emulation/fuse/fuse-0.9.0.ebuild b/app-emulation/fuse/fuse-0.9.0.ebuild
deleted file mode 100644
index 22ca870d0b3e..000000000000
--- a/app-emulation/fuse/fuse-0.9.0.ebuild
+++ /dev/null
@@ -1,87 +0,0 @@
-# Copyright 1999-2008 Gentoo Foundation
-#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-emulation/fuse/fuse-0.9.0.ebuild,v 1.1 2008/05/29 22:44:23 darkside Exp $
-
-DESCRIPTION="Free Unix Spectrum Emulator by Philip Kendall"
-HOMEPAGE="http://fuse-emulator.sourceforge.net"
-SRC_URI="mirror://sourceforge/fuse-emulator/${P}.tar.gz"
-
-LICENSE="GPL-2"
-SLOT="0"
-KEYWORDS="~amd64 ~ppc ~x86"
-IUSE="alsa ao fbcon gpm gtk joystick libdsk libsamplerate memlimit png sdl svga X xml"
-
-# This build is heavily use dependent. Fuse user interface use flags are, in
-# order of precedence: gtk, sdl, X, svga and fbcon. X version of fuse will
-# be built if no valid user interface flag is chosen. libdsk flag must be
-# specified in order to take advantage of +3 emulation.
-RDEPEND="|| (
- gtk? ( >=x11-libs/gtk+-2
- alsa? ( media-libs/alsa-lib )
- ao? ( !alsa? ( media-libs/libao ) )
- joystick? ( media-libs/libjsw ) )
- sdl? ( >=media-libs/libsdl-1.2.4 )
- X? ( x11-libs/libX11
- x11-libs/libXext
- alsa? ( media-libs/alsa-lib )
- ao? ( !alsa? ( media-libs/libao ) )
- joystick? ( media-libs/libjsw ) )
- svga? ( media-libs/svgalib
- alsa? ( media-libs/alsa-lib )
- ao? ( !alsa? ( media-libs/libao ) ) )
- fbcon? ( virtual/linux-sources
- gpm? ( sys-libs/gpm )
- alsa? ( media-libs/alsa-lib )
- ao? ( !alsa? ( media-libs/libao ) )
- joystick? ( media-libs/libjsw ) )
- ( x11-libs/libX11
- x11-libs/libXext
- alsa? ( media-libs/alsa-lib )
- ao? ( !alsa? ( media-libs/libao ) )
- joystick? ( media-libs/libjsw ) )
- )
- >=app-emulation/libspectrum-0.4.0
- libdsk? ( >=app-emulation/libdsk-1.1.5
- app-emulation/lib765 )
- png? ( media-libs/libpng )
- libsamplerate? ( >=media-libs/libsamplerate-0.1.0 )
- xml? ( dev-libs/libxml2 )"
-DEPEND="${RDEPEND}
- dev-lang/perl
- dev-util/pkgconfig"
-
-src_compile() {
- local guiflag
- if use gtk; then
- guiflag=""
- elif use sdl; then
- guiflag="--with-sdl"
- elif use X; then
- guiflag="--without-gtk"
- elif use svga; then
- guiflag="--with-svgalib"
- elif use fbcon; then
- guiflag="--with-fb"
- else
- guiflag="--without-gtk"
- fi
- econf --without-win32 \
- ${guiflag} \
- $(use_with gpm gpm) \
- $(use_with libdsk plus3-disk) \
- $(use_with alsa alsa) \
- $(use_with ao libao) \
- $(use_with libsamplerate libsamplerate) \
- $(use_with joystick joystick) \
- $(use_enable joystick ui-joystick) \
- $(use_with xml libxml2) \
- $(use_enable memlimit smallmem) \
- || die "econf failed!"
- emake || die "emake failed!"
-}
-
-src_install() {
- emake install DESTDIR="${D}" || die
- dodoc AUTHORS ChangeLog README THANKS
- doman man/fuse.1
-}
diff --git a/app-emulation/libspectrum/Manifest b/app-emulation/libspectrum/Manifest
index 6b6a4f3418dc..424028a9f166 100644
--- a/app-emulation/libspectrum/Manifest
+++ b/app-emulation/libspectrum/Manifest
@@ -1,8 +1,9 @@
+AUX libspectrum-0.5.0.1-without-bzip2_zlib.patch 1467 RMD160 e0d13ba972874d62bccad86c8e2acd9dde4792e4 SHA1 a9d0e98a57fa68eefa32a52565a6dfcafef7ca22 SHA256 8e0689bf3c061025c2d3795a020d581efd0f6acebeb6dbc68694f7ddc7e0d32e
DIST libspectrum-0.2.2.tar.gz 386960 RMD160 b28bfbcae5e70d228436e16eb2f795611a42964c SHA1 09217bfa89c2778c71a93bc1c0aea0604ed6e0f0 SHA256 bdcc47ef44881346bfd06bbbbd631fb658905e5274f2b68c4bddac1a4243cbf9
DIST libspectrum-0.4.0.tar.gz 470513 RMD160 a1b70686512cdb6f198f5f3b022d075af2d1ce42 SHA1 6fa35526be4350fe6821cc4c5c99aa516e8c122d SHA256 adddb56806d16b7853642734c2f99460dbb174b5f775ca3a756735eaab0e7ebe
DIST libspectrum-0.5.0.1.tar.gz 490943 RMD160 e35280d6bc796f8c3c72a15dee0707c078a3e51d SHA1 b93bcb4a70901b0ca2cb2dfd028fb16c61842466 SHA256 fda2f69d54c9f4c96778b8a8c52e0151759a4aec9e7989b9684701791ba0560d
EBUILD libspectrum-0.2.2-r1.ebuild 764 RMD160 cf47b5c6c41910261036118a469ec5f549280197 SHA1 90258c96059a28be26631f91d8605f26dd499752 SHA256 fe47107aa563d4f9c8ebfa7e055738ea2da50ca72d8e8536edb8aa4aed5f7396
EBUILD libspectrum-0.4.0.ebuild 936 RMD160 60cb853257f70edf23b2d48c63ef2a88934f003d SHA1 3672a51724d4d6493ff973b797fb8304b253630d SHA256 381aefafbc38268c68cfb63ffe0ad1d146a6e190d648e1d6076d9252623d3bb9
EBUILD libspectrum-0.5.0.1.ebuild 1199 RMD160 dcb3051e79c27b59a00c127fcc8a0a227740108b SHA1 04d78f5cc240a838cbb63e557ab0dc8370ca0145 SHA256 25c94907736edf483d71f8ca98aa494a223b63813238add25dd1f4c1930a1c03
-MISC ChangeLog 3640 RMD160 63ffa2f7bdb3e14b05d45977efbfef5bbd7de735 SHA1 43f14a9fe70cf21a33cf10bd663088a30631fcb6 SHA256 be8b4bdef1b9431fa3d6f23fed53978e42a6e5a066a63b10414d5daee14f09e6
+MISC ChangeLog 3766 RMD160 faa1b9c5a7486c345923d064cb1b47cc28ced77d SHA1 1e4c90310a328805c1b00bc55883a461423b7110 SHA256 818396a8250426de47da59de9f545659ed87f9bec43ffe42883de21aa6049015
MISC metadata.xml 776 RMD160 f3d7ce3b6a65d7e05134a5a8eefa7d23d5b26c4e SHA1 48c27d40aa232a022fab57c209ffef581f50cb3d SHA256 cd0f13ddcf8daf912ab8ccbf2cba47fee9c540b9224d0573a2ef9f55d6a37e68